DTI-13 turns over P8M worth of projects to cooperators in Agusan Norte

BUTUAN CITY -- The Department of Trade and Industry (DTI) Agusan del Norte under the Shared Service Facilities (SSF) Program successfully turned over a total of eight SSF projects amounting to P8 million funded from 2018-2021 during the Produkto Ipasigarbo sa Tabuan sa Agusan – Butuan (PISTA) Christmas Edition Trade Fair Opening at the event center in SM City Butuan. 

The Butuan City School of Arts and Trades (BCSAT), Nasipit Cacao Farmers Ventures Asociation (NACAFAVA), Caraga State University – Cabadbaran Campus (CSUCC), Mamanwa Manobo Mapaso Tribal Sectoral Organization Inc. (MMMTSOI), Manhon Agriculture Cooperative (MACO), local government unit (LGU) of Carmen, Buenas Ko Consumers Cooperative (BKCC), and Makanunayong Mananagat Association sa Ata-atahon Inc. (MMAAI) received the Certificate of Ownership handed by DTI Caraga Director Gay A. Tidalgo and DTI Agusan del Norte Director Lorijane Sacote, witnessed by Provincial Administrator of Agusan del Norte Elizabeth A. Calo.  

Qualified cooperators should be fully operational and demonstrate a 10 percent increase in sales and a substantial number of beneficiaries assisted before they will be given ownership. For several years of managing the facility, these cooperators showed discipline and determination in thriving to fulfill the program's objectives which helped them establish a profitable enterprise.

Division Chief of Industry Development Specialist Arcily C. Gonzaga gave the overview of the SSF program and briefly discussed the terms and conditions stated in the Deed of Donation. The turnover marked the beginning of the cooperator’s management of the equipment as owners in continued support of achieving the industry’s development, inclusive growth, and job generation.
